Careers in biomedical engineering involve using engineering principles to solve medical and healthcare problems, with a focus on design and development of devices, equipment, and systems for healthcare purposes.

Key Features

  • Application of engineering principles in the medical field
  • Design and development of medical devices and equipment
  • Problem-solving in healthcare contexts

Pros

  • High demand for biomedical engineers in the healthcare industry
  • Opportunities to improve patient care through innovative solutions
  • Potential for high salaries and job satisfaction

Cons

  • Requires a strong background in both engineering and biology/medicine
  • Can be challenging to keep up with rapidly evolving technology
